### Runbook: Shipping vramlens

Quick notes for releasing the GPU memory profiler. Build with the pinned toolchain (the allocator hooks break on anything newer), run the snapshot tests against the sample traces, and bump the schema version if the capture format changed. Tag, build, done — except every published binary has to be signed first. Sign with the key that follows.

deploy key for kagup-bawig: bky9_ZMq28eTw9

Break-glass access — Crumbline cutoff logic. Reviewers: the bakery order-cutoff rule lives in one module only. Orders placed after 14:00 local roll to the next baking day; no exceptions in code paths, even for staff accounts. Reject any PR adding override flags. If the cutoff job wedges and orders stop rolling, break-glass is justified. Pull the Ovenward emergency role, file the incident, and act fast. Unsealing the break-glass bundle requires the recovery passphrase printed directly below.

vault phrase of yaguf-hahaf = druath-holix

## Runbook: Reset Flow v2 — Mossgate Identity

New flow issues single-use, 15-minute tokens; old 24-hour links are dead. Rate limit: 3 resets per account per hour. Token hashes only are stored; plaintext never logged. Rollback is a feature-flag flip, no migration. Before enabling in staging, the token-signing secret must be present in the service env file, set on the line that follows.

secret setting of fawig-tawip: RELAY_SECRET3=e04

## Deployment

Textgate's encoding sniffer runs as a sidecar next to the upload service. Deploy both together; the sniffer inspects the first 64 KB of each uploaded text file and tags it before storage. Mismatched tags block ingestion, so keep the confidence threshold sane. The sidecar reads its runtime settings from the values below.

deployment values, yafop-fahap:
[lamwyn]
team = silath
access_code = ac_166fb2
host = lamwyn.orvexgrid.example
port = 9300
owner = pelael.praius
peer = istiel.zarqeldyn.corp